在移动端开发中,我们经常需要使用JavaScript库来简化我们的开发工作。Zepto是一个轻量级的JavaScript库,专门为移动端开发而设计,其API接口与jQuery类似,可以帮助我们快速开发高性能的移动应用。
Zepto的安装与引入
Zepto的安装非常简单,只需要将它的压缩版本下载到本地,并在HTML文件中引入即可。你可以从Zepto的官方网站(https://zeptojs.com/)下载最新版本的Zepto。将下载的zepto.min.js文件放入你的项目目录中,并在HTML文件中通过script标签引入:
<script src="path/to/zepto.min.js"></script>
Zepto的常用功能
Zepto提供了丰富的功能,下面介绍几个常用的功能。
1. 选择器
和jQuery一样,Zepto也提供了强大的选择器功能,方便我们操作DOM元素。例如,使用Zepto可以通过以下方式选择一个id为"myId"的元素:
$('#myId')
2. 事件处理
Zepto提供了与jQuery相似的事件处理功能,可以方便地为元素绑定事件或者触发事件。例如,可以通过以下方式为一个按钮绑定一个点击事件处理器:
$('#myButton').on('click', function() {
// 点击事件处理器逻辑
});
3. AJAX请求
在移动端开发中,常常需要与后端进行数据交互。Zepto提供了方便的AJAX功能,用于发送异步请求。例如,可以通过以下方式发送一个GET请求:
$.ajax({
url: 'http://example.com/api/data',
type: 'GET',
success: function(data) {
// 请求成功的回调函数
},
error: function(xhr, status, error) {
// 请求失败的回调函数
}
});
4. 动画效果
Zepto提供了一些内置的动画效果,例如淡入淡出、滑动等。可以通过以下方式为一个元素添加一个淡入的效果:
$('#myElement').fadeIn();
总结
Zepto是一个功能丰富且轻量级的JavaScript库,非常适合用于移动端应用开发。它提供了与jQuery类似的API接口,能够加速我们的开发过程,并帮助我们创建高性能的移动应用。通过选择器、事件处理、AJAX请求和动画效果等功能,我们可以轻松地构建出各式各样的移动应用。希望这篇博客能够帮助你入门Zepto,并加速你在移动端开发上的工作!
本文来自极简博客,作者:紫色风铃姬,转载请注明原文链接:使用Zepto进行移动端开发